New Young Authors’ Book Project – Me in this Moment

“Me in this Moment” is a personal narrative writing project meant to support students in telling the story of a memorable moment in their lives. Writing personal narratives, particularly now, is a vehicle for healing, processing, and making meaning of the world. 

826 New Orleans can support schools, and their young writers, both synchronously (via zoom) and asynchronously (via pre-recorded lessons), as it makes the most sense for each site. This project is most appropriate for students in grades 5-12. 

Young writers will produce a compelling story aligned to the following goals:

  • Creating a structured piece that unfolds an event in an engaging way
  • Including details that paint a vivid picture for the reader
  • Using dialogue and internal thinking to drive the story 

Additional support includes:

  • An online writing notebook for young writers 
  • Individualized feedback for each writer 
  • Pre-selected mentor text aligned to the project
  • Narrative writing rubric for assessment
  • Student-facing writing checklist for self-assessment
